Overview

An eight-day overland journey to Mongolia's deep blue Lake Khövsgul, the pine taiga, the Darkhad valley and the reindeer-herding Tsaatan.

Far in Mongolia's north, where the steppe gives way to dense pine taiga, Lake Khövsgul holds nearly two percent of the world's fresh water in a long, clear basin ringed by mountains. Locals call it the "Younger Sister" of Lake Baikal, and standing on its shore it is easy to understand the reverence — the water is cold, deep and astonishingly transparent.

Over eight days this journey carries you from Ulaanbaatar up to the lake and into the wild country beyond it: the broad Darkhad valley, the larch forests of the taiga, and the high pastures where the Tsaatan still live with their domesticated reindeer. You will travel by road and spend time on foot and, where conditions allow, on horseback, sleeping in lakeside ger camps and sharing a meal with herding families.

This is a nature-focused summer trip built around landscapes, wildlife and the cultures of Mongolia's far north rather than a fixed checklist of sights. Pace is relaxed, distances are real, and there is room to simply sit by the water and watch the light change over the mountains.
